One might forget a player that was at the bottom of the roster, but Tyrus Wheat played an important number of snaps last season, and he's going to try and work his way into the rotation in 2025.
With Sam Williams making his return to add to the free agent (Thomas, Turner) and draft (Ezeiruaku) additions, the lack of pedigree could relegate Wheat to the practice squad.
